About Us:

We provide nationwide technical support for photo finishing equipment installed in major retail locations. Our goal is to ensure seamless operation and minimize downtime through expert troubleshooting, proactive monitoring, and exceptional customer service.

 

Position Summary:

We are seeking a detail-oriented and proactive Technical Support Specialist to join our team. In this role, you will provide break/fix support both via phone and email, troubleshooting mechanical and software issues, maintaining online system connectivity, and assisting customers with equipment setup and maintenance. The ideal candidate will have experience working with photo finishing or similar technical equipment and possess excellent communication and problem-solving skills.

 

Key Responsibilities:

Handle outbound phone communication and email monitoring to provide break/fix support for photo finishing equipment located nationwide.

Live answering inbound communication to provide break/fix support

Troubleshoot mechanical and software issues remotely using tools such as NetOps, VNC, TeamViewer, and FIDS.

Proactively monitor website offerings and connectivity status for online operations.

Contact retail sites showing connectivity errors or product stock issues to reduce downtime and resolve problems promptly.

Guide customers through software navigation and operational procedures via remote sessions.

Assist customers with locating part numbers, ordering parts, and installing customer replaceable units.

Support device swaps including media drives, DX printers, and dymo label printers, ensuring smooth initial setup and installation.

Escalate unresolved issues to appropriate departments such as Depot, OSSN, and DFS in a timely manner.
